Your Role:
  • Welcome and assist patients upon arrival, creating a warm and positive first impression.
  • Optimize the daily appointment schedule to ensure full utilization with minimal gaps.
  • Effectively manage the recall system and maintain accurate, up-to-date patient records.
  • Handle incoming patient calls and inquiries, including appointment scheduling, confirmations, changes, and cancellations.
  • Process referral letters and other patient correspondence from providers; organize, manage, and file all patient records and charts.
  • Proactively manage potential cancellations and address objections to encourage patients to keep their appointments.
  • Complete patient billing following treatment, process payments, submit insurance claims, and respond to fee inquiries in a professional and positive manner.

About You:
  • Minimum 1 year of Dental Administration experience is required.
  • Experience with dental software programs is required.
  • Clinical background is considered an asset.
